Eric Wood, DDS
After graduating from Fisk University, Dr. Wood
earned his Doctor of Dental Surgery degree from
Meharry Medical College School of Dentistry. Dr.
Wood later completed his pediatric dentistry training at Emory
University/Scottish Rite Children's Hospital in Atlanta, GA.
Additionally, he was the Director of the Oral Health Division,
Metropolitan Health Department for 5 years.
Dr. Wood is also a Clinical Instructor,
Department of Pediatric Dentistry, Meharry Medical
College School of Dentistry.

Angela W. Southwell, DDS
Dr. Angela W. Southwell is proud to welcome patients to a practice with real care, compassion, combine with education and experience, to provide the best in dental care. Her philosophy of gentle, proficient service to the patient along with the support of a dedicated, knowledgeable team creates excellence in both patient care and clinical results.
Dr. Angela W. Southwell graduated from Spelman College, Atlanta, GA. in 1991 with a B.S. in Biology. She then attended The City College of The City University of New York and graduated with an M.A. in Biology in 1995. In 2003 she attended Case Western Reserve University School of Dentistry where she received her degree of Doctor of Dental Surgery. Lastly, she completed a General Practice Residency at St. Luke/ St. Vincent’s Charity Hospital in 2004.
